Transaction 8abeec2b121c1e46837012cdee4dbe014da094d69bf59ec48651d319e509f2b5
4 Input
2 Outputs
- 8abeec2b121c1e46837012cdee4dbe014da094d69bf59ec48651d319e509f2b5:0
- 8abeec2b121c1e46837012cdee4dbe014da094d69bf59ec48651d319e509f2b5:1
value 1007026
address 17YFxa4tVzqfCCYM5L85kdH3Pu5pQWNGkB
value 19422060
address 1Dz1a7JLB9MTKpTHCMPjWWpFMDGdzw5Coy